The first term of an arithmetic progression is 62 and the fifth term is 74. Find the common difference
Answer by
ewatrrr(24785)
(
Show Source
): You can
put this solution on YOUR website!
Hi,
4d = 12
d = 3
{62, 65, 68, 71, 74}
